BROOKINGS, S.D.–Two semis–one hauling powdered cement and the other hauling sand–collided between Brookings and Volga Thursday morning, closing down a stretch of highway for several hours.
It happened just after 8:00 a.m. on U.S. Highway 14 at 467th Avenue.
One of the semis was turning eastbound from 467th Avenue and was waiting for traffic when the driver was rear-ended by the second semi.
Both westbound lanes of the highway were closed for 2 1/2 hours and one eastbound lane was closed for three hours.
One of the drivers–59 year-old Kevin Schaecher of Aberdeen, was cited for Careless Driving.
The report from the Brookings County Sheriff’s Department makes no mention of any injuries.
